There isn't one, per se.
Vehicle speed data is taken from the ABS sub-system and is sent to the PCM via a network message. From there, it is distributed as needed as computer data.
It is likely possible that the OSS sensor on the tranny or the rear ABS sensor can provide the needed signal. You'll probably need to consult the device manufacturer's tech support for specific requirements for the device you purchased.
